Study and School Rules
We expect you to behave well when at school. Even so, we have a list of study and school rules which will be explained at the beginning of the school year. The most important rules are given here:
You do your part to make the school a good place to work in and be at:
By showing others respect – both during lessons, when on excursions, during breaktimes, and outside normal school hours.
By taking responsibility for your own behaviour and showing others consideration, both in class and socially.
By looking after the condition of the school buildings, furniture, and teaching materials, as well as helping to keep the school clean and tidy.
By avoiding noise and unnecessarily high levels of sound in school.
By accepting and respecting the following rules:
It is strictly forbidden to take any form of euphoric drug on school grounds. Likewise, it is forbidden to turn up at school influenced by any such drug.
Drinking alcohol in school time is forbidden, as is turning up drunk for lessons. Alcoholic drinks are allowed on special occasions, but only when the School Management has given permission.
Smoking must only take place outdoors. However, dispensations are given on special occasions such as school parties.
Food and drink is not permitted in lesson time without the teacher’s acceptance.
